Transaction 944000811496742a42593e34fbc970ad6da7a7bccb8cb7e2df9e8da373b2178e

block
2d39ce2f737d24f8b1e8d7e81b19ed434a14953cd6517e48331d765545b45096

1 Input

2 Outputs